WebDysgeusia. Dysgeusia is a taste disorder. People with the condition feel that all foods taste sour, sweet, bitter or metallic. Dysgeusia can be caused by many different factors, including infection, some medications and vitamin deficiencies. Treatment involves addressing the underlying cause of dysgeusia. Web'Palate' Usage. The noun palate refers to the roof of the mouth. It consists of a hard part and a soft part and separates the mouth from the nasal cavity. You don’t taste with the palate—you do that with your taste buds, located on the tongue—but palate has developed an extended sense referring to one’s sense of taste or preference for certain tastes. WebThe umami taste is often described as a meaty, broth-like, or savory taste, and is independent of the four traditional basic tastes — sweet, sour, salty and bitter. The appreciation of taste starts with the taste receptors on the tongue. Taste receptors are on microvilli of taste bud in papillae, which are on the rough side of the tongue.
